Kōh-e Sabzak
Kōh-e Sabzak is a mountain in Bamyan District, Afghanistan and has an elevation of 3,177 metres. Kōh-e Sabzak is situated nearby to the locality Aq Robat, as well as near Akhshay.| Tap on a place to explore it |
